The Network of Women in Business Announces 2010 Board of Directors
Repositions Organization to Sharpen Focus on Leadership
(INDIANAPOLIS, IN January 19, 2010) – The Network of Women in Business, Indianapolis’ oldest, locally-based women’s organization, has elected their officers for 2010. The Board of Directors guides the activities of the entire membership. Their one year term begins immediately. A Past Presidents Advisory Board has also been established to better connect the organization to its past and to advise it on future plans.
